WebPhotinia. Common name: Christmas berry, red robin. Photinias are ornamental shrubs or trees with small white flowers, red berries and often colourful leaves in spring/summer or autumn. The best known is evergreen Photinia × fraseri ‘Red Robin’, which has striking red young foliage and is widely grown as a specimen shrub or hedge. WebSep 21, 2024 · Pyracantha is a tenacious small-to-large shrub that grows well even in challenging planting sites. It produces showstopping clusters of bright red or orange berries beginning in late fall. Later in the year, the berries add bright spots of color to a quiet winter landscape. Also called firethorn, pyracantha produces sharp thorns, which make it a good …

WebMay 21, 2024 · The Brazilian pepper tree is an evergreen shrub that can grow over 30 ft. tall. The woody weed has smooth gray bark and alternate pinnate leaves with shiny green elliptic leaflets that are finely toothed and almost hairless. WebJan 16, 2024 · 16. Rockspray. The attractive stem structure of C. horizontalis, aka rockspray or wallspray cotoneaster, makes it ideal for hedges or trained against fences and walls. Small white flowers have a hint of pink, and bright red berries adorn the stems in fall along with a gorgeous display of orange-red foliage.
